Committee hears diverse views on reconductoring bill; discussion-only hearing ends with follow-up pledge
Summary
S-3464 (advanced reconductoring) was the subject of a discussion-only hearing: rate counsel asked for prudency language; utilities urged a holistic planning approach while advocates said reconductoring can deliver capacity quickly and less expensively than new lines; committee requested utility follow-up on needs and timelines.
The Senate Energy and Environment Committee held a discussion-only hearing Feb. 10 on S-3464, a bill that would require advanced conductors (reconductoring) where state projects receive funding and potentially permit use of societal benefits‑charge funds.
